How to track and improve your online marketing
When it comes to online marketing, many small businesses put in the effort - posting on social media, updating their websites, and running email campaigns - but struggle to answer a key question: Is it actually working?
Success isn’t just about how many likes you get or how many people visit your website. It’s about understanding what’s driving real value for your business and using that data to improve your strategy over time.

Think your website is ‘done’? Here’s why it still needs attention
Many small business owners assume that once their website is live, the job is done. But here’s the truth: a website isn’t a one-time project—it’s an ongoing commitment. Think of it as a shopfront. If it looks neglected, is hard to navigate, or hasn’t been refreshed in years, potential customers might walk away. Regular maintenance and updates (back-end stuff) and fresh content (front-end stuff) are what keep your website relevant, engaging, and working hard for your business.
